Comprendre le Function Calling dans ChatGPT

Le Function Calling est une fonctionnalité avancée de ChatGPT permettant d'appeler des fonctions externes pour réaliser des actions spécifiques. Cette intégration améliore l'efficacité en automatisant l'appel d'API.

Détails de la leçon

Description de la leçon

Dans cette leçon, nous explorons une fonctionnalité essentielle de ChatGPT, le Function Calling. Cette capacité permet à l'assistant de donner vie à des requêtes utilisateur en convoquant des fonctions externes telles que des API, pour concrétiser des actions précises. Par exemple, un utilisateur demande la météo à Paris, et l'assistant utilise une API météorologique pour fournir une réponse en temps réel. Le processus inclut l'analyse de la demande, la sélection de la fonction appropriée, et l'utilisation des paramètres nécessaires pour obtenir une réponse opérationnelle. Cette approche est applicable dans divers contextes d'entreprise, allant de la gestion de la relation client à la coordination des tâches quotidiennes via des outils tiers. À travers cette vidéo, vous apprendrez comment intégrer efficacement les API dans vos processus pour optimiser les performances globales.

Objectifs de cette leçon

Les objectifs de cette vidéo incluent la compréhension du Function Calling, l'apprentissage de la configuration des appels d'API, et l'intégration des fonctions externes pour automatiser les tâches.

Prérequis pour cette leçon

Il est conseillé d'avoir une compréhension de base des architectures API et une expérience préalable avec les modèles GPT d'OpenAI.

Métiers concernés

Les métiers impactés incluent les développeurs d'applications, les responsables IT, et les architectes logiciels, surtout là où l'automatisation joue un rôle crucial.

Alternatives et ressources

Des outils comme IBM Watson, Amazon Alexa Skills, ou Google Dialogflow proposent des solutions similaires d'intégration d'API.

Questions & Réponses

Le Function Calling permet à ChatGPT d'appeler des fonctions externes, comme des API, pour exécuter des actions spécifiques.
Le GPT analyse la demande de l'utilisateur, identifie la fonction appropriée et utilise les paramètres pour obtenir des résultats pertinents.
Il permet l'automatisation des tâches, l'amélioration de l'efficacité opérationnelle et l'intégration fluide avec des systèmes externes.